怎么查找excel表名

怎么查找excel表名

查找Excel表名的方法有多种:使用VBA代码、使用Power Query、在“名称管理器”中查看、使用第三方工具。其中,使用VBA代码是一种灵活且高效的方法。通过简单的VBA代码,可以快速列出工作簿中所有工作表的名称,并将其显示在一个新的工作表中。接下来,我们将详细介绍这些方法。

一、使用VBA代码查找Excel表名

使用VBA代码是查找Excel表名的一种高效方法。它不仅可以快速列出所有表名,还能根据需要进行进一步的操作。

1.1 打开VBA编辑器

首先,我们需要打开VBA编辑器。按下Alt + F11组合键即可打开VBA编辑器。

1.2 插入新模块

在VBA编辑器中,右键单击项目窗口中的VBAProject,选择插入,然后选择模块。这将插入一个新的模块,我们将在其中编写代码。

1.3 编写VBA代码

在新模块中输入以下代码:

Sub ListSheetNames()

Dim ws As Worksheet

Dim i As Integer

' 在当前工作簿中新建一个工作表用于存放工作表名称

Sheets.Add(After:=Sheets(Sheets.Count)).Name = "SheetNames"

' 设置开始行号

i = 1

' 遍历所有工作表

For Each ws In ThisWorkbook.Sheets

Sheets("SheetNames").Cells(i, 1).Value = ws.Name

i = i + 1

Next ws

End Sub

1.4 运行代码

在代码输入完成后,按下F5键运行代码。此时,Excel将自动在工作簿中创建一个名为SheetNames的新工作表,并在其中列出所有工作表的名称。

二、使用Power Query查找Excel表名

Power Query是一种强大的数据连接和转换工具,可以轻松地从Excel工作簿中提取工作表名称。

2.1 打开Power Query编辑器

在Excel中,选择数据选项卡,然后点击获取数据,选择自文件,然后选择自工作簿

2.2 导入数据

选择要查找表名的Excel文件,然后点击导入。在出现的导航窗口中,选择工作表选项卡。

2.3 查看工作表名称

在导航窗口中,您将看到Excel文件中的所有工作表及其名称。选中需要的工作表,然后点击加载编辑以进一步处理数据。

三、在“名称管理器”中查看

Excel的名称管理器不仅可以用来管理命名范围,还可以用来查看工作表名称。

3.1 打开名称管理器

在Excel中,选择公式选项卡,然后点击名称管理器

3.2 查看工作表名称

在名称管理器中,您将看到当前工作簿中所有命名范围的列表。虽然名称管理器主要用于命名范围,但您可以在其中找到与工作表相关的命名范围。

四、使用第三方工具

除了Excel自身提供的方法外,还有许多第三方工具可以帮助您查找Excel表名。

4.1 查找工具

例如,有一些Excel插件可以方便地列出工作表名称,并允许您对其进行操作。这些工具通常具有更多的功能,如批量重命名、批量删除等。

4.2 使用第三方软件

一些数据管理软件也可以与Excel集成,提供更强大的功能来管理和查找工作表名称。这些软件通常适用于需要处理大量数据的用户。

五、总结

查找Excel表名的方法有很多,无论是使用VBA代码、Power Query、名称管理器,还是第三方工具,都可以根据具体需求选择最适合的方法。使用VBA代码最为灵活,Power Query适合数据处理,名称管理器简单直观,第三方工具功能强大。希望本文对您有所帮助,祝您在Excel中查找表名时更加得心应手。

相关问答FAQs:

1. 如何在Excel中查找特定的表名?

要在Excel中查找特定的表名,您可以按照以下步骤进行操作:

  • 打开Excel工作簿。
  • 在工作簿底部的标签栏上,查找并点击“查找框”。
  • 在弹出的对话框中,输入您要查找的表名,并点击“查找下一个”按钮。
  • Excel将会定位到第一个匹配的表名,您可以通过连续点击“查找下一个”按钮来查找后续的匹配项。

2. 如何在Excel中搜索表名中的关键字?

如果您想在Excel中搜索表名中的特定关键字,您可以按照以下步骤进行操作:

  • 打开Excel工作簿。
  • 在工作簿底部的标签栏上,右键点击任意标签,选择“导航窗格”。
  • 在导航窗格中,输入您要搜索的关键字。
  • Excel将会列出所有包含该关键字的表名,您可以点击相应的表名以跳转到该表。

3. 如何使用Excel中的筛选功能查找特定的表名?

如果您想使用Excel中的筛选功能来查找特定的表名,您可以按照以下步骤进行操作:

  • 打开Excel工作簿。
  • 在工作簿底部的标签栏上,右键点击任意标签,选择“筛选”。
  • 在筛选框中,输入您要筛选的表名,Excel将会实时筛选出匹配的表名。
  • 您还可以使用筛选框上的其他选项,如通配符、大小写敏感等,以进一步精确筛选所需的表名。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4875677

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部